Output 3bc3d71e5a0516d279630350ecbaace0ce22e71cb7f3dbbf429f07e3d93c59cc:1

value
11659263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f96d5265d0216f9723f967a112b3156219a09a68 OP_EQUAL
address
MWe1T1ftufWJYXx4SNFPCH4oY6qMae4ChU
transaction
3bc3d71e5a0516d279630350ecbaace0ce22e71cb7f3dbbf429f07e3d93c59cc
spent
true